Seminole girls place second in Class 4A state golf tournament
Led by Kilee Ivy's 21st-place finish, Seminole earned runner-up in the team standings of the Class 4A girls golf tournament Tuesday at Legends Golf Course in Kingsland. Ivy shot a 79 in the final round for a two-day 159. Presley Roberts (163), Chloe Doerksen (164), Maggie Duncan (165) and Makenna Neufeld (166) followed for a team total of 649, one stroke ahead of San Antonio Davenport for second place. ...
TXDOT: District-wide safety project begins this week
LUBBOCK, Texas (News Release) - The Texas Department of Transportation is ready to begin work this week on a $1.63 million safety project to install reflective pavement markers (RPMs) to various roads in all the Lubbock District’s 17-county service area: Bailey, Castro, Cochran, Crosby, Dawson, Gaines, Garza, Floyd, Hale, Hockley, Lamb, Lubbock, Lynn, Parmer, Swisher, Terry, and Yoakum counties.
Baseball Recap: Sundown takes down New Deal in a playoff battle
It can be hard to translate regular season success to the playoffs, but Sundown had no problem doing just that on Monday. They had just enough and edged the New Deal Lions out 14-12. That result was just more of the same for these two, as Sundown also won the last time the pair played last Saturday.
